srpurdy Posted February 9, 2015 Share Posted February 9, 2015 I've been working on this for a bit and its finally ready. I am just submitting it to the Addon Community. So it will be there soon hopefully. The Linode DNS Manager uses the Linode API. It allows for clients to have control over their DNS Zones. It also automates zone entries when clients order hosting services. Requirements 1. You will install the following PEAR modules into PHP $ sudo pear install Net_URL2-0.3.1 $ sudo pear install HTTP_Request2-0.5.2 $ sudo pear channel-discover pear.keremdurmus.com $ sudo pear install krmdrms/Services_Linode 2. You will need to create an API key at linode within your linode account. I suggest you create a second user that only has access to DNS related functions. PHP 5.3+ The list of features are below. Admin Features Opt-in/Out Servers to use Linode DNS DNS Skeleton per server with default Zone Records Added for your convenience. Client Access to enable/disable access to zones Automation of DNS Zones Upon Hosting Account Creation Zone Access is given to clients automatically upon Hosting Account Creation Linking Existing Accounts DNS Zones Force SSL Mode for Client Area Enable/Disable Client Homepage GUI Set SOA_Email for linode DNS Records Client Area Features Display List of Zones Add A Zone Edit A Zone Add Zone Records Edit Zone Records Delete Zone Records Other Features Supports Dedicated IP Addresses It will be available as both Leased or Owned Licenses ($2.40USD or $2.99 CAD per month) Leased ($38.56USD or $47.99CAD) Owned I quite enjoyed making this add-on and have plans for more. I will post pictures of the GUI very shortly. 0 Quote Link to comment Share on other sites More sharing options...
srpurdy Posted February 9, 2015 Author Share Posted February 9, 2015 As promised attachments of the gui. More in next post 0 Quote Link to comment Share on other sites More sharing options...
srpurdy Posted February 9, 2015 Author Share Posted February 9, 2015 0 Quote Link to comment Share on other sites More sharing options...
wsa Posted February 9, 2015 Share Posted February 9, 2015 You need to contact mod to move here because this not a free module 0 Quote Link to comment Share on other sites More sharing options...
srpurdy Posted February 9, 2015 Author Share Posted February 9, 2015 Opps My bad. Thanks 0 Quote Link to comment Share on other sites More sharing options...
srpurdy Posted February 12, 2015 Author Share Posted February 12, 2015 The addon module is now in the community addon's at: https://www.whmcs.com/appstore/3622/Linode-DNS-Manager.html 0 Quote Link to comment Share on other sites More sharing options...
A1Dedicatedservers Posted February 16, 2015 Share Posted February 16, 2015 My bad luck. I though its a free addon. 0 Quote Link to comment Share on other sites More sharing options...
srpurdy Posted February 25, 2015 Author Share Posted February 25, 2015 This is actually now a free add-on. It should be reflected shortly on the WHMCS addon community. You can also view the source or grab it at github https://github.com/srpurdy/WHMCS-Linode-DNS-Addon 0 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.